Appendix 2B of the Foreign Trade Policy 2023 is amended to include the authorised agencies permitted to issue preferential Certificates of Origin for the India-Oman Comprehensive Economic Partnership Agreement. The listed issuing bodies include DGFT and its regional offices, export promotion councils and boards, specified special economic zones, and other designated agencies. The amendment takes effect by expanding the recognised network of issuers for preferential origin certification under the agreement.
